Arnout Groen
Solicitor since 2001. Focus on copyright, trademark and design law, media law and unlawful press publications.

Arnout is a member of the Association of Intellectual Property Litigation Lawyers (VIEPA), AIPPI, the BMM, the ALAI and the INTA. He is a member of the Benelux Council for Intellectual Property and co-author of the handbook ‘Kort Begrip van het Intellectueel Eigendomsrecht’ (A Brief Understanding of Intellectual Property Law), in which he wrote the chapters on copyright, database rights and neighbouring rights.

Arnout Groen is registered as a specialist in intellectual property law in the Dutch Bar Association’s register of legal areas. Based on this registration, he is required to obtain ten training credits in this legal area each calendar year in accordance with the standards of the Dutch Bar Association.
